The objects of our Society, the Daughters of the American Revolution, are:
"to perpetuate the memory and spirit of the men and women who achieved
American Independence; to cherish, maintain and extend the institutions of
American freedom; to foster true patriotism and love of country; and to
aid in securing for mankind all the blessings of liberty." |
